A private nhs adhd assessment test for adhd is typically performed by an expert psychiatrist, psychologist or specialist nurses. Only these professionals are qualified to diagnose ADHD in the UK. They will ask you questions regarding your current symptoms and will also note your past experiences. They will also take into account your family history, as well as any other mental problems you might have. It is crucial to be honest about your symptoms, since they could impact how the diagnosis is made.

In addition to taking note of your current symptoms the healthcare professional will assess you based on the DSM V criteria for ADHD. The assessment will include questions regarding hyperactivity and inattention. You should study the symptoms of ADHD to understand the type of questions you'll be asked. It's also a good idea to note down the symptoms you experience, so you'll be prepared when the clinician asks you questions.

The healthcare professional will go over the results with you after the evaluation. They will either confirm your diagnosis of ADHD or provide reasons why they don't believe that you have the right characteristics for this condition. They may also suggest another diagnosis that better explains your symptoms.

If you have been diagnosed with ADHD your doctor will develop a customized plan of treatment that includes medication and therapy. This can be accomplished via phone, videoconference call or in person. If you are taking medication the psychiatrist will go over your treatment options and prescribe the right dosage for you. You should discuss with your doctor about the risks and benefits associated with each medication. For instance, methylphenidate may cause insomnia and high blood pressure. It is also possible to develop an addiction to these drugs, so it is important to monitor your use carefully. Ask your doctor to prescribe you a lower dose of methylphenidate, or to switch to a different medication in case you are concerned about the potential side effects.

Neuropsychologists

If you're looking for an ADHD assessment, you must locate a GMC-registered consultant psychiatrist who is experienced in treating both children and adults with ADHD. You'll need to choose a clinic that offers neuropsychological tests for ADHD as well as autism and learning disabilities. This type of testing includes a wide range of tasks that will determine the way your brain functions. These tests can only be conducted by neuropsychologists who are clinical psychologists. These professionals can give you a detailed diagnosis, and help you understand the impact of ADHD on your child at home, school, and their relationships with other children.

In most instances, the first appointment with a neuropsychologist starts with an initial meeting to obtain information about your child's present functioning. During this interview, the examiner will ask questions regarding your child's growth from conception until birth and their early life as well as medical history, milestones reached and the current challenges at home and in school. This information will assist the examiner determine the most appropriate tests for your child.

A comprehensive ADHD assessment may include one or more scales for assessing behavior that are standardized. These questionnaires are based upon research comparing the behavior of people with ADHD and people who do not suffer from ADHD. These questionnaires can also be used by the clinician to determine if there is any co-existing disorders such as depression or anxiety.

Once the neuropsychological examination is completed, you'll then be scheduled for an evaluation session to discuss your results. The session usually takes place on a different date than the test, and can be as long as a half-day. This is an important step, so make sure you take your time and carefully read the results.

You will receive a letter-format assessment report following this session that you can hand to your doctor of your family. The report will include the results of the assessment and recommendations for treatment of your child. Most of the time, the recommended treatments will require a combination of medication and behavioral therapy.

Counsellors

If you have ADHD It is essential to seek a diagnosis by a doctor. This will help you understand your symptoms and get the appropriate treatment for your situation. Typically, an ADHD evaluation will require consultation with a Psychiatrist or Neuropsychologist. The assessment will also consist of an online test, a clinic interview and other tests. A comprehensive cognitive test is usually included in the assessment. This allows the clinician to measure intelligence, memory, attention, language, and executive functioning.

If left untreated, ADHD can cause a range of issues in your personal and professional life. This can include anxiety and depression and issues with relationships and your work. The good news is that ADHD is treatable and is managed effectively through therapy and medication. If you don't get a proper diagnosis you may not get the treatment that you need.

It can be difficult to diagnose ADHD especially when you are an adult. Adults suffering from ADHD might have a variety of symptoms, including hyperactivity and an impulsive nature. In addition, they may be more easily distracted and have difficulty concentrating on tasks. These characteristics are more prevalent in children but tend to be less prevalent in adults.
